A New Adventure: Apocalypse
LaPaglia's next venture, Apocalypse, is a bold and ambitious project. He will take on the role of narrator for the upcoming BINGE Original Series, marking a significant departure from his previous work. The show, a social experiment set in a post-disaster world, challenges a group of strangers to survive 28 days without modern comforts. This unique premise, combined with LaPaglia's storytelling prowess, promises to deliver an engaging and thought-provoking experience for viewers.
"Apocalypse" is a co-commission between BINGE and UK's Channel 4, showcasing the streamer's commitment to producing high-quality, original content. A Surprising Turn of Events
LaPaglia's sudden departure from Australian Survivor in 2022 left a lasting impact on the industry. The veteran star, who had hosted the show for almost a decade, was blindsided by the network's decision. In a heartfelt Instagram post, he expressed his emotions, stating, 'It has been one of the greatest adventures of my career... It is without a doubt the hardest challenge of all to snuff my own torch.'
The replacement host, David Genat, was announced two months later, marking a new chapter in the show's history. Despite the shock of the departure, LaPaglia's return to the spotlight with Apocalypse demonstrates his resilience and adaptability as a media personality.
